Detection Mechanism
The Smart Counting Jump Rope relies on highly precise sensors, such as accelerometers, gyroscopes, and optical detectors, integrated into its handles to continuously monitor the motion and rotation of the rope. These sensors track angular velocity, hand orientation, acceleration patterns, and rotational cycles, which allows the system to determine when a complete jump has been executed. When a user misses a jump or performs an incomplete movement, the sensors can identify deviations from the expected motion pattern, effectively preventing erroneous counts. This detection capability ensures that each jump recorded corresponds to a genuine, full rotation of the rope and proper user execution. By continuously analyzing movement in real-time, the Smart Counting Jump Rope distinguishes between intentional jumps and incidental hand motions, which is critical for maintaining accuracy during high-intensity workouts where hand speed and rope rotation can be very rapid. This precise monitoring forms the foundation for all further error handling and adjustment processes.
Error Handling and Automatic Adjustment
To manage missed jumps and counting inconsistencies, the Smart Counting Jump Rope incorporates sophisticated algorithmic processing and motion analysis. The algorithms employ debounce filtering to ignore brief, inconsistent movements that do not constitute a full jump, preventing false positives caused by accidental swings or minor hand jitters. Pattern recognition algorithms evaluate sequences of jumps and identify anomalies, such as skipped rotations or irregular timing, enabling the system to flag missed jumps or even adjust counts in real-time for minor discrepancies. Some high-end ropes implement adaptive interpolation, which calculates missing counts during rapid jump sequences without significantly compromising accuracy. Furthermore, real-time visual or digital feedback, displayed via LED screens or companion mobile apps, allows users to observe when jumps are missed and take corrective action immediately. This combination of sensor input, algorithmic correction, and real-time feedback ensures that workouts are accurately quantified, even in scenarios with rapid or highly repetitive jumping, and reduces the risk of long-term counting errors that might otherwise distort performance tracking.
User Interaction and Error Awareness
The Smart Counting Jump Rope enhances user awareness and engagement by integrating with apps, digital displays, and user interfaces that provide detailed feedback on errors and missed jumps. Users can access metrics such as total missed jumps, error percentages, rhythm consistency, and session summaries, which allow them to analyze and adjust their technique over time. Real-time notifications or alerts prompt users to correct timing or jump rhythm, encouraging proper form and efficient movement patterns. Historical session data is stored to track improvements in coordination, endurance, and precision, helping users visualize performance trends and maintain motivation. By combining automated counting with detailed error reporting, the rope not only tracks repetitions but also serves as a training aid for developing better timing, hand-eye coordination, and overall fitness technique. This level of interactive feedback ensures that both beginners and advanced athletes can benefit from consistent, high-quality data that improves performance while minimizing frustration caused by counting inaccuracies.
